Sorry but I don't believe in that stuff.

We had a customer that swore by that stuff and had it in a S80 turbo. Said amsoil backed the fact that the oil would last atleast 15 to 25K with no problems. Well the guy used it from day 1 and changed it every 25K. At 100k motor was sludged and locked up solid.

Then he wanted to sue amsoil to make them pay for the motor. They told him to go pound salt.

He had to buy the motor himself.
